Arrival marks the company’s second container ship to operate on natural gas; Pasha Hawaii donates $25,000 to non-profit Kupu in honor of Janet Marie Pasha
One year after making history by introducing Hawai‘i’s first container ship to operate on natural gas, Pasha Hawai‘i has added a second natural gas-powered container ship to its fleet. MV Janet Marie made her inaugural arrival at Honolulu Harbor’s Pier 51, completing the construction and delivery of the company’s second of two ‘Ohana Class vessels.
